NASCAR at Bristol: Race Schedule, Start Time and TV/Streaming Info

This weekend the NASCAR weekend starts a day earlier as all three of NASCAR’s top series roll into Bristol Motor Speedway.

Known as The World’s Fastest Half-Mile by many, the NASCAR weekend at Bristol starts on Thursday evening with the ARCA Menards Series race before the Craftsman Truck Series heads off under the lights.

The racing action continues at Thunder Valley on Friday as the Xfinity Series competes under the lights before the Cup Series finishes off the weekend on Saturday with the annual Bass Pro Shops Night Race.

Bristol Race Schedule

Thursday September 14

2:00 pm ARCA Menards Series Practice, No TV/Streaming
3:00 pm ARCA Menards Series Qualifying, No TV/Streaming
4:00 pm Craftsman Truck Series Practice, TV/Streaming: FS2
4:35 pm Craftsman Truck Series Qualifying, TV/Streaming: FS2
6:00 pm ARCA Menards Series Bush’s Beans 200, TV/Streaming: FS1, FloRacing; Radio: MRN Winner: William Sawalich, Results
9:00 pm Craftsman Truck Series UNOH 200 presented by Ohio Logistics, TV/Streaming: FS1; Radio: MRN, SiriusXM Winner: Corey Heim, Results

Friday September 15

2:35 pm Xfinity Series Practice,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App
3:10 pm Xfinity Series Qualifying,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App Pole: Cole Custer, Starting Lineup
4:35 pm Cup Series Practice,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App; Radio: PRN, SiriusXM
5:20 pm Cup Series Qualifying,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App; Radio: PRN, SiriusXM Pole: Christopher Bell, Starting Lineup
7:30 pm Xfinity Series Food City 300,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App; Radio: PRN, SiriusXM Winner: Justin Allgaier, Results

Saturday September 16

**UPDATE** 6:30 pm Cup Series Bass Pro Shops Night Race, TV/Streaming: USA, NBC Sports App; Radio: PRN, SiriusXM Winner: Denny Hamlin, Results
